Emperor
  • Philip I
Date
  • 244 - 249 AD
Mint
  • Deultum
Provinz
  • Thrace
Denomination
  • AE23
Obverse
  • Symbol Philip I
  • Design Laureate and cuirassed bust of Philip the Arab, right.
  • Legend IMP M IVL PHILIPPVS AVG
Reverse
  • Symbol Nemesis
  • Design Nemesis standing facing, head left, wearing long garment, holding cubit-role in right hand and reins in left hand; at her feet, left, wheel. Ground line. Border of dots.
  • Legend COL FL P-AC DEVLT
